**Day 1 — Landlord Site Audit (Brackenfold Estates)**

- Auditor arrives 09:00. Escort at all times.
- Collect the audit folder from the facilities hatch, Level 1.
- Walk route: plant room, riser cupboards, roof hatch, bin store.
- Photograph any defects; log in the Kestrel tracker same day.
- Do not let the auditor open riser doors unsupervised.
- Return folder and sign the completion slip before the auditor leaves.
- Riser cupboards and the plant room share one keypad; enter with the code below.

staff pass of kawep-kaduf = bdg-YDLXXF-71382159

**Capacity note — Millhollow Bakery cutoff rule**

Order intake for next-day delivery closes earlier during the Frostwheel promo. The cutoff engine must drain pending carts before the batch planner runs, so queue depth and drain rate are now hard limits. Do not ship a release that alters the planner window without rechecking these. Current cutoff constants are listed below.

constants for yaduf-fahag:
BUDGETS = {
    "kelix": 528,
    "briwyn": 734,
}

Handing over the Calcspire pager. Main open item: the sandbox for user-supplied formulas in Ledgerloom flagged three evaluations this week that attempted filesystem access; all were blocked, but the denial logs should be reviewed before Thursday's release. The new interpreter limits (CPU and memory caps) are behind the sandstone flag and ready for gradual rollout. No other incidents. Release manager should hold the flag flip until the denial review is signed off. For sandbox questions during the window, use the escalation contact below.

pager mailbox: holius@nelvrogrid.internal

Heads up: if the Lintrock baseline file in the Quarrow repo drifts from main, CI fails with a "stale baseline" error even when the code is fine. Quick fix is to regenerate the baseline on a clean checkout and re-push. If a customer build is blocked, confirm the failing run matches the token below before escalating.

build token for yadug-yagag: htk21_c863c33eb8b82c0c9c152